Source: Resident Evil: To Serve and Protect
Well as the end of the month approaches, I'd like to update you guys on how the work loads been going.

The boarding code is now much much cleaner than it was before and we've finally gotten it well enough that we can expand beyond our test map and begin utilizing the entity for our other maps.

We've succeeded in getting our modified zombies to spawn from a command that will eventually change into zombies spawning based on waves and the time in the map for our "Defense" mode. The only issue we're having with this code at the moment is the zombie is being very troublesome and taking our model rather than the standard headcrab zombie.

We've solved some massive animation problems that were troubling us.

I've hired several new people who i'll officially introduce at the end of the month.

The feature of this months update will be a demo video of the nailgun which you use to board up areas, as requested in the forums. Should be quite interesting and entertaining. Stay tuned.

News about cheaters/lamers in the servers :

You have the video of a cheater but do not know who to talk to ?
V.1.2 will have a system to ban cheaters, lamers, etc from a master list (blacklist) that is managed and updated by the SGTC team, and it will be accessible via the website. All the servers will be able to use this system, custom ones as well as non-dedicaced ones.

More info in the next news
